Impact crusher working principle When the stone falls into the working area of the blow bar (hammer), it is crushed by the impact of the blow bar on the high-speed rotating rotor, and is thrown to the apron for a second impact, and rebounds until the rotating blow bar (hammer) is hit again.
How Hammermill Crushers Work. All Universal Hammermills work on three principal reduction methods: impact, shear and attrition. As material enters the mill from a vertical chute, it comes in contact with the leading edge of the hammers, each of which is firmly secured to the spinning rotor.
Hammer mills are a type of impact mills that utilize fixed or swinging hardened steel hammers, chain or a cage. Hammer mills can be used for coarse crushing or fine grinding, depending on the size and configuration. Hammer mills are available in vertical and horizontal rotor configurations with one to many rows of hammers.
1. Reversible type hammer crusher is often used for fine crushing process, and the finished products are uniform and fine. Reversible type hammer crusher has a large crushing ratio and can work stably. 2. Irreversible type hammer crusher is usually used for medium crushing process.

How does a hammer crusher work? Hammer crusher mainly depends on the impact to break the materials. The crushing process is as follows: The material fed into the hammer mill crusher is first crushed by the impact of the high-speed moving hammer head, and at the same time, it obtains kinetic energy, and flies to the crushing plate on the inner wall of the casing at high speed to be crushed again.

The impact crusher (Fig. 13.15) employs high-speed impact or sharp blows to the free-falling feed rather than compression or abrasion. It utilizes hinged or fixed heavy metal hammers (hammer mill) or bars attached to the edges of horizontal rotating discs.
